We have stayed at Pop 3 times and we love it. The bus service is great, and you don't share buses with any other resorts. I like to stay in the 70's section, 4th floor, on the end as far from the elevator as possible. If you are in that spot in the Mickey Phone bldg. you can see Wishes and IllumiNations at the same time. (OK, well, probably not in the summer. But it is a great location!)
